Well Test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the Well Test Market Size was estimated at 5.76 USD Billion in 2024. The Well Test industry is projected to grow from 6.12 in 2025 to 11.28 by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.3% during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

Industry Developments

May 2023: SLB's EcoShield geopolymer cement-free solution lessens the CO2 emissions of the well building. This state-of-the-art well cementing technology eliminates up to 85% of the embodied CO2 emissions compared to conventional well cementing techniques, which use Portland cement. The EcoShield system can prevent up to 5 million metric tonnes of CO2 emissions per year, equivalent to removing 1.1 million cars from the road. 

April 2023: The Halliburton Company developed the SpyGlassTM cloud-based, cross-platform web tool, which lets users plan, create, and evaluate how well ESPs (electric submersible pumps) work. With the aid of this mobile-enabled software, operators may create and access real-time analytical data and report on current ESP performance and health from their smartphones from anywhere in the world.
